Why This Role Matters

In this role, you will lead and oversee the strategic delivery of a high-value portfolio of contracts and grants totalling more than £100 million annually, ensuring that people experiencing debt receive high-quality advice and support. You will provide strategic direction across contract and grant management, driving innovation, continuous improvement, and excellence in service delivery. Working closely with senior stakeholders, partners, and commissioned organisations, you will help shape and enhance debt advice services to respond to the evolving needs of clients while delivering strong outcomes and impact.

The role will be responsible for leading a team of Contract Managers and Senior Contract Managers, overseeing a portfolio of grants and contracts in line with government standards and ensuring compliance with key performance indicators, regulatory requirements, and MaPS standards. The postholder will also contribute to the commissioning and development of future debt advice services and will play an integral role within the Debt Senior Leadership Team, sharing collective responsibility for the successful delivery of the organisation’s debt strategy.

What You’ll Be Doing

The Head of Debt Delivery will report directly to Corporate Director of Debt and will be responsible for:

  • Provide strategic leadership to the Debt Delivery team, promoting a culture of high performance and continuous improvement.
  • Oversee the management of agreements worth over £100m, ensuring that providers meet budget objectives and deliver high-quality services.
  • Maintain and enhance relationships with key senior contacts in the debt advice sector to build long-term collaborative partnerships.
  • Promote the service to external partners and share insights on delivery across the organisation.
  • Identify and implement opportunities for service and process improvements, supporting innovation in the sector.
  • Contribute expert insights into the Debt Strategy and various projects, including commissioning from across the debt advice sector.

What You’ll Bring

To be successful in this role, you’ll need:

  • Leadership and operational experience in a high-performance service delivery context, ideally within the advice sector.
  • Exceptional strategic engagement, relationship, influencing, and negotiation skills at senior levels.
  • Proven track record of delivering corporate leadership and achieving significant outcomes.
  • Strong communication skills and expertise in collaboration, capable of working effectively with colleagues and representing the service externally.
  • Extensive leadership experience, including transforming and developing teams.
  • In-depth knowledge of the UK debt agenda and advice sector.
